    • GUSTAVUS F. BINGHAM

      A resident of Kitchener for the past 11 years, Gustavus F. Bingham. Walper House, died at K-W Hospital early Sunday in his 77th year after a lengthy illness. A son of the late Dr. and Mrs G. F. Bingham, the deceased was born in Burford on Oct. 2. 1861. Surviving are one brother. H. P. Bingham of Kitchener, three sisters. Mrs. G F. Graham of San Francisco, Mrs. W. J. Millicun of Calgary. Alta. and Mrs. Carl Kranz of Kitchener Funeral services will be held on Tuesday afternoon at two o'clock from Ratz-Bechtel Funeral Home to Mount Hope Cemetery. Rev. J. N. H. Mills, rector of St. John's Anglican church, will officiate.

      The Daily Record Feb 28 1938 pg 13
